In this Episode of the Confidence to Homeschool Podcast, we are reviewing The Good and The Beautiful Language and Math Curriculums which tons of Homeschool Families tend to flock to! Is it all it's cracked up to be? What are the pros and cons?

Let's dive in together and discover how they weave in classic literature and hands-on activities to make learning fun and meaningful.
We'll chat about how TGTB focuses on building character and family values, with a dose of faith-based content perfect for families looking for that angle in education.
Plus, we'll get into why some parents love its user-friendly setup—it's designed to be easy to use, which is a big win for busy homeschooling households. Of course, we'll touch on the cost and some considerations you might want to think about before diving in.
Whether you're a homeschooling pro or just curious about fresh ways to educate, join us as we explore "The Good and the Beautiful" and discover why it's making waves in the homeschooling community.
